Ingredients:
1/3 c mayonnaise
1/4 c spicy brown mustard (such as Gulden’s)
6 TBSP chopped fresh tarragon
6 TBSP chopped fresh chives
Juice of one lemon juice
Zest of one lemon
Salmon filet with skin on

Preheat oven to 450.

Line a r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per. Mix first 7 ingredients in medium bowl. Season mustard sauce lightly with salt and generously with pepper. Place salmon, skin side down on baking sheet. Spoon 1/2 cup mustard sauce atop salmon, then spread over, covering completely. Sprinkle salmon generously with salt and pepper.

Roast just until salmon is opaque in center, about 15 minutes. Using parchment as aid, transfer salmon to platter. Cut crosswise into pieces and serve with remaining mustard sauce.
